Morocco, Mauritania take next steps in grid interconnection
Morocco’s water and electricity agency ONEE and Mauritania’s electricity supplier SOMEC signed an agreement to connect their electricity grids. The agreement was signed by head of ONEE Tarik Hamane with his counterpart Sidi Salem Mohaned Elabd in Nouakchott. Sudan: RSF drone strikes kill seven as civilian attacks escalate
At least seven people were killed on Tuesday in drone strikes allegedly carried out by the paramilitary Rapid Support Forces (RSF) in Sudan, according to local authorities and medical sources. How three North African Popes shaped modern Christianity
North Africa, though predominantly Muslim today, was once a Christian heartland that produced three popes who fundamentally shaped Christianity as it is now known.
